Tehran, Iran, Jun. 24 – A man was hanged in a prison in the city of Karaj, west of Tehran, state media reported on Sunday.

The man, identified only by his first name Ghaffar, has hanged at dawn on Thursday, the official state daily Iran wrote.

He was accused of drug trafficking.
